Egyptian Alabaster Shabti of a Noble

19TH-20TH DYNASTY, 1305-1080 BC

8 1/2" (1.1 kg, 22cm).

A substantial alabaster shabti wearing civil dress, duplex wig, pleated robe with short sleeves and long stiff pleated kilt, secured around the waist with a band of fine horizontal pleats, arms folded to the chest; mounted on a custom-made stand.

Provenance

Property of a London gallery; previously with Hixenbaugh Ancient Art, New York, USA; formerly in a private US collection acquired from Bonhams, London, 28 October 2009, Lot 39; formerly with Charles Ede, Ltd, London, 1978; from the estate of Hamilton Phelps Clawson, Buffalo, USA; with Sotheby Parke Bernet, New York, 20 November 1975, Lot 360; accompanied by copies of the relevant Bonhams catalogue pages and a copy of a James Ede Certificate of Authenticity dated 20 January 1978.

Published

Charles Ede Ltd, Egyptian Sculpture, catalogue VI, January 1978, no.3.
